The Quantum World and Cubism
This research explored the Quantum World in addition to using Cubism to create a new visual language. As an artist it is important to pursue new ideas from which to create a new visual language. The Double Slit experiment was the main influence for this work and the idea of the observer. This idea was fascinating yet hard to visualize, so with the use of cubism and some added characteristics I set up a canvas using a cubist portrait and changed it based off of my interpretations of the Quantum World
Successful management of a supralevator intraperitoneal puerperal hematoma with angiographic embolization
Puerperal hematomas are rare, yet often life threatening, complications following vaginal deliveries. The etiology remains broad; however, early recognition is vital in preventing postpartum hemorrhage and maternal death. Our case illustrates treatment of a supralevator hematoma with angiographic embolization following a spontaneous vaginal delivery in a young woman. Her labor course was complicated by persistent occiput posterior presentation that failed spontaneous and manual rotation
